中国电影圈主要导演和演员合作网络的结构特征分析

摘要 运用社会网络分析方法,对中国电影圈近十年(2004—2013年)主要的导演和演员之间的合作网络进行了描述和分析。以导演为中心,运用双模网络分析方法,对导演和演员之间的合作关系进行了系统的描述,比较了在不同时期港台导演(演员)和大陆演员(导演)之间的合作情况,分析了电影江湖的“派系”关系。结果表明:1)导演—演员双模网络的分析发现,近十年来大陆和香港的导演-演员合作网络结构存在明显差异,相比于大陆导演,香港导演更倾向于与同一批演员反复合作;而纵向看来,近十年来,香港导演表现出越来越多地与大陆演员合作的趋势。2)导演与演员的合作网络关系十分稀疏,网络密度只有0.026。“成分”分析表明在导演与演员的双模网络中,香港导演和演员处于一个子群的中心,而大陆导演和演员相对较孤立。3)区块分析表明在电影江湖中确实存在“派系”特点,即同一地区的导演与演员更愿意在一起合作。

Abstract:Social network analysis has been used to analyze the collaborative network of Chinese film directors and actors for the past decade. We apply two-mode network analysis method to collaboration data of movie directors and actors and compared collaborative relationship between directors and actors in Hong Kong and Mainland China, as well as its changing. Some group characteristics are revealed from our data. The main findings of this paper are: (1) there exists significant difference in the structure of collaborative network between Hong Kong and Mainland China. HK directors are more likely to cooperate with the same actors repeatedly than mainland directors. HK directors show a trend of more and more cooperation with mainland actors in the past decade. (2) The collaborative network of directors and actors is very sparse, with density of only 0.026. Component analysis shows that HK directors and actors are at the core in the network while the mainland directors and actors are at the periphery in the network. (3) Block analysis shows that there indeed exists “fractions” in this network, that is directors and actors who are in the same area are more likely to cooperate with each other.
